Definition and Examples

Definition
Material Business Changes refer to significant alterations in a company's structure, operations, or financial position that could substantially impact its value, performance, or risk profile. These changes are often substantial enough to require disclosure to shareholders and potentially regulatory bodies.
Examples
  • Adoption Of A New Business Model
  • Divestiture Of A Major Business Unit
  • Major Relocation Of Operations
  • Significant Change In Product Or Service Offerings
  • Significant Changes In Financial Structure Or Funding
  • Substantial Rebranding Or Corporate Identity Change
  • Substantial Shift In Target Market Or Customer Base
